Q: Is 212,732 a Prime Number?
A: No, 212,732 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 212732 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 13 26 52 4,091 8,182 16,364 53,183 106,366 and 212,732, with no remainder.
Since 212,732 cannot be divided by just 1 and 212,732, it is not a prime number.
